Memory care in Saint Louis offers 24-hour care and supervision, trained staff, and specialized activities to accommodate the needs of seniors with Alzheimer’s or dementia. These communities typically offer advanced security features and engaging activities to help ensure residents’ well-being. The cost of memory care in Saint Louis is about $3,719 per month. The cost of memory care facilities in Saint Louis, Louisiana ranges from $1300 to $7934. The average Memory Care cost in Saint Louis, Louisiana is $3,719. Prices often vary based on care provided, amenities, unit size, and more.
